Seminole Synopsis

Lance Caldwell, a cavalry lieutenant, recounts his efforts to make peace with the Seminole Indian tribe, under an evil major.

Seminole (1953) is a adventure and western film directed by Budd Boetticher, released on March 20, 1953 with a runtime of 1h 27m. It stars Rock Hudson, Barbara Hale, Anthony Quinn and Richard Carlson. Viewers rate it 5.6 out of 10 across 31 ratings.

**_Colorful “Western” with the lush milieu of Florida (where it was shot)_** In 1835-1837, during the Second Seminole War, a fresh lieutenant (Rock Hudson) and friend of Chief Osceola (Anthony Quinn) is assigned to Fort King in the heart of Florida, which is commanded by a strict major (Richard Carlson), who hates the Indians. Barbara Hale and Lee Marvin are also on hand. “Seminole” (1953) tackles American history…
